I had a knee replacement and went there for PT. I often get UTI's after surgery and I did this time, it showed up the 2 nd day I was there. I pleaded for antibiotics and they said that my urin had to be sent out to be cultured. When I visit my Doc for this cronic problem she gives me antibiotics and sends out for a culture and when the culture is back she adjusts the meds if necessary. I was in agony and by day 3 I was totally incontonent. Here is the unbelievable part, I asked them for a depends or even a panty liner and they said no, because I came there to get better and I didn't need anything like that upon arrival and how would it look in a chart because I had been brought there to progress not regress. I could not believe my ears! I hung in for 2 or 3 more days with no meds I had my husband smuggle me in supplies. I think it was day 4 or 5 that I finally left AMA. The very next morning I went to my Dr. and she could not believe it either. She did the basic dip test that they do in the office lit up like a Christmas tree I was feeling 100% better after 1 day on meds. 4 days later I got a call at home from Baptist saying I had a bladder infection and should have stayed so I could be properly medicated! They Suck. I have severe Rheumatoid arthritis and have had a minimum of 15 hospital stays and I have always been satisfied. I'm not the type of person that complains. I'm having my other knee replaced next month and I will never go there again for anything. You guys should have negative stars!

I have been searching the internet for over an hour trying to find a way to contact a manager, CEO, director or some kind of personnel in "corporate" and can not find one piece of information. My grandmother was admitted to this nursing home approximately a month ago. She has been suffering with Alzheimer's disease for almost 10 years now and it has become beyond our family's capability to give her the care she needs. Our family had heard nothing but good things about Baptist and felt confident placing her there. Were we ever wrong. When she was initially admitted, she was evaluated and they told us she had a "drop foot" and was placed in an AFO (ankle foot orthotic) which has severely hindered her walking capabilities. In the past month that she has been there, she has fallen 3 times, one of them resulting in a fractured foot. Last night a family member went to visit her and she was in a community room with no one that had the ability to communicate with her and no teeth (my grandmother was MORTIFIED). My family member bent down to kiss her and realized that she smelled terrible. Upon bringing my grandmother back to her own room, it was found that she had completely soiled herself and was not wearing the proper undergarments. We called for an aide who helped my grandmother get to the facilities and then said she would be right back. She never returned. After returning to the room and trying to find some clean clothes, it was discovered that everything in her dresser had not been folded but simply just "tossed" in there. We then told the nurses that my grandmother was not feeling up to eating in the dining room and she would be eating her room, they said that was fine. However, they never brought her dinner.

This was obviously an extremely hard decision to make to have her admitted here, and to find out that she isn't being taken care of is totally heartbreaking. I understand that sometimes facilities are short staffed and other problems arise, but in one month, she has declined so much that it is scary. While I understand declination in her health is going to be natural, it has happened way too fast and the care that she has received is 100% unacceptable. I am VERY disappointed in this facility.
